This paper describes IMPREAL 2.0, a system developed in LabVIEW that automates the acquisition of voltage impulse waveforms from digital oscilloscopes and implements the mathematical procedures described in the new standards from the International Electrotechnical Commission IEC 60060:2010. The system controls commercial digital oscilloscopes and is able to automatically calculate the time and amplitude parameters of lightning impulses (LI), switching impulses, chopped LI, and oscillating impulses (lightning and switching) waveforms, generating test reports tailored for the needs of the calibration and tests labs. The estimated uncertainty due to the software processing is also presented here, following the guidelines defined by standard IEC 61083-2:2013.
